Transaction e28c99b51aafb1e7c7173420eac406c69c20839a6e02690dc095bf0946785fce
1 Input
1 Output
-
e28c99b51aafb1e7c7173420eac406c69c20839a6e02690dc095bf0946785fce:0
- value
- 3066418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38c8ab022f751784b52ab9b5eafb70d69e41db6d OP_EQUAL
- address
- 36sG9wg6nd5gLATr9a42ST2wjQLA2PxNT7